Binance boss Changpeng Zhao is trying to restore order to the digital-currency universe after the collapse of the crypto giant's rival, FTX
Cryptocurrency exchange FTX was seen as a survivor in a struggling industry, but over the course of six days the exchange collapsed due to a sudden liquidity crunch.
